Former Missouri State Tax Deputy Director to Lead Ryan & Company's St. Louis Office

Press Release Dec 18, 2003

Dallas, Texas -- Ryan & Company, America's largest independent state and local tax consulting firm, has named tax veteran Randy Hilger as senior manager in charge of the firm's St. Louis regional office, which will open soon in the Clayton business district.

Hilger has 20 years of experience in the state and local tax arena, most recently as vice president of state and local tax services for the Joseph C. Sansone Company. Previously, he was a director of state and local tax services for KPMG; deputy director, Division of Taxation of the Missouri Department of Revenue; bureau manager, Field Audit Bureau of the Missouri Department of Revenue; and director with the Missouri State Auditor's Office. He is active in the tax committees of the Missouri Society of Certified Public Accountants, the Associated Industries of Missouri and the Director's Advisory Group.

Hilger joins Ryan & Company to lead the firm's St. Louis regional office, to recruit new professionals to the company and to provide the firm's clients in the area with the entire range of Ryan & Company's state and local tax services, including income/franchise tax, property tax, sales/use tax, fuel tax, business incentives and unclaimed property.
